About this position
Juliette Griffie, Assistant Professor and CMCB group leader at Stockholm University / SciLifeLab, is recruiting 2 PhD students for her lab to start this fall.
The opportunity is connected to the Department of Biochemistry and Biophysics (DBB), Stockholm University, which offers doctoral training in Biochemistry, Biophysics, Bioinformatics, and Neurochemistry.
Research areas / study fields: biochemistry, biophysics, bioinformatics, neurochemistry, chemistry, life sciences, physics, and computer science.
Eligibility highlights: applicants should have the equivalent of four years of full-time undergraduate study, including at least two years in chemistry, life sciences, physics, or computer science depending on the program. Advanced-level coursework is required, including at least one semester for a degree thesis. The department emphasizes strong academic merits plus theoretical and practical skills.
Funding: economic support is guaranteed during the study period for up to four years, with possible departmental duties up to 20% of full-time work.
Application timing: PhD positions at DBB are announced four times a year, including 1 July. The post says applications can be submitted from 1 July via the linked announcement.
How to apply: use the application link in the post and follow the department's doctoral admissions instructions. Prepare a CV and documentation of prior studies, grades, thesis titles, and project work.
